What is "pre-ejaculate" in simple terms?

Pre-ejaculate is the pre-seminal fluid that emerges from the opening of the glans penis at moments of arousal. The substance is normally secreted in the body of every man, but not all notice it, since colorless drops are mixed with the partner's secretions.

When does discharge appear, what do you need to know about it?

The pre-sperm is observed both during the period of foreplay or masturbation, and during intercourse with the penetration of the penis into the vagina (or in any other way). Fluid is secreted by the bulbourethral (Cooper) glands, which are located in the pelvis near the base of a man's penis. The amount of pre-seed is individual (depends mostly on genetics): some have only 2-3 drops of liquid on the head of the penis, while others have up to 5 ml of lubricant.

Pre-ejaculate in men neutralizes the acidic reaction normally present in the urethra, thus preparing it for the passage of semen. The partner's vagina also contains acids that destroy the male sex cells. During frictions, the vaginal mucosa is lubricated with precum, which increases the likelihood of getting pregnant. An important role of pre-seminal secretion is moistening of the genital tract, ensuring comfortable sliding, painlessness.

Pre-ejaculate composition - does it contain sperm

Pre-seed is a clear liquid without a characteristic odor, which has an alkaline reaction of the environment. It contains a large amount of mucus, as well as enzymes - mainly alkaline phosphatase.

Sperm in the pre-ejaculate

Doctors are often asked if there are sperm in the precum.

The answer is yes. With sexual arousal, the testicles are activated, sperm begin to flow into the canal of the penis. A small part of them can penetrate into the pre-seminal fluid.

Is it possible and realistic to get pregnant at all from precum: probability

The issue remains controversial. Some doctors argue that there are very few sperm in the pre-sperm and the cells are immobile, so they cannot get to the egg and fertilize it. Others believe that under favorable conditions there is a chance of conceiving a child from precum.

The onset of pregnancy from pre-ejaculate

In 2013, a study of pre-seminal fluid was conducted in healthy volunteers. As a result, scientists found that in 41% of men, the number of sperm in the secret was sufficient to fertilize an egg. Such data destroy the popular myth in society that PPA is an effective method of contraception.

All couples who are interested in whether it is possible to become pregnant from pre-ejaculate are advised by doctors to use more reliable methods of protection. The likelihood of conception increases with repeated intercourse, when the sperm remaining on the walls of the urethra is excreted in the pre-sperm.

How to increase the amount of precum: 5 ways

When too little pre-seed is released, and this gives the man discomfort, you can try the following methods:

  1. Long foreplay.Preliminary hand and oral caresses increase the activity of the bulbourethral glands in men and stimulate the secretion of mucus. To get rid of dryness and unpleasant friction during sexual intercourse, you also need to prepare your partner so that she has a sufficient amount of vaginal secretions.
  2. Eliminate bad habits.Alcoholic drinks cause dehydration of the body, impair the functioning of the urogenital organs. Nicotine has a toxic effect on the testicles and bulbourethral glands. Therefore, in order to increase the amount of pre-ejaculate, doctors advise to give up alcohol and smoking.
  3. Remove harmful foods from the diet.Smoked meats, canned food, soda and fast food negatively affect the male reproductive system. If you abuse such food, the functioning of the gonads decreases and the volume of pre-ejaculate naturally decreases (in addition, libido and potency deteriorate).
  4. Do the exercises.There are training complexes for men that are aimed at strengthening the muscles of the pelvic floor. Their regular performance improves the work of the glands, increases the volume of pre-sperm and sperm, and prevents prostate diseases. The most common exercises: Kegel, squat, lunges, leg raises, twists.
  5. Establish a drinking regimen.The basis of the pre-seminal fluid is water, therefore, when the body is dehydrated, the secret becomes scarce and viscous. The norm for a man is 30 ml of non-carbonated unsweetened water per kg of body weight (soups and liquid food are not considered).

How to reduce the amount of precum: 5 methods

In adolescents and young men, a lot of precum is normally released. As the body ages, secretion production decreases. If a heavy discharge soaks your laundry and causes discomfort, there are options to reduce the amount of pre-seminal fluid.

  1. Have sex regularly.Sexual life normalizes the work of the secretory glands, there is no stagnation and accumulation of mucus in them. Men who have sex 3 or more times a week are much less likely to have problems with excess lubricant dripping off than those who have sex once a month.
  2. See a urologist.Sometimes the release of an increased volume of fluid from the penis indicates the presence of inflammatory diseases, which may be asymptomatic. If the secretion of pre-ejaculate increases suddenly, it is best to check with your doctor. The urologist will examine the genitals and tell you what the reason is.
  3. Avoid pre-stimulation.In the absence of problems with erection, a man can immediately proceed to penetration, eliminating prolonged foreplay. This can only be done when the partner is ready, otherwise painful friction will occur due to the dryness of the vaginal mucosa.
  4. Choose the right underwear.The use of tight-fitting panties made of synthetic materials has a negative effect on a man's sexual health, moreover, they do not absorb well the released drops of lubricant. Doctors advise buying cotton underwear in size that does not squeeze the scrotum and penis.
  5. Apply dietary supplements.There are products for men's health on sale that have a complex effect on the condition of the genitals and improve their functioning. There is a chance that after using the supplement (before use, it is important to consult a specialist), the work of the bulbourethral glands will normalize and the amount of lubricant will decrease, in any case, the potency will become better.

It is important to understand that it will not work to achieve a significant reduction in pre-seminal fluid if, in general, everything is in order with health, since the production of pre-seminal fluid is a natural component of male physiology.

What if the precum is cloudy or foaming?

An atypical type of presemen indicates diseases of the genitourinary sphere. Changes are observed in prostatitis, inflammation of the urethra (urethritis), damage to the bulbourethral glands (couperite).

In addition to cloudy ejaculate, men feel unpleasant pressure and heaviness in the perineum during sex, there is often a burning sensation and itching when urinating. If the secret foams and takes on an unpleasant odor, it is likely that the man has a sexually transmitted disease:

  • gonorrhea;
  • chlamydia;
  • ureaplasmosis.

In such a situation, a person needs to visit a urologist (in person). Sexual intercourse should be discontinued before the diagnosis is made so as not to infect the partner. The doctor will diagnose and select medications, after treatment, the composition and type of precum will return to normal.
